Kazakh Bibisara Assaubayeva tops FIDE Women’s Circuit Ranking

Kazakh chess player Bibisara Assaubayeva has risen to first place in the overall standings of the FIDE Women’s Circuit 2026–2027, Qazinform News Agency reports.

Triumph of Bibisara Assaubayeva at the prestigious Norway Chess Women 2026 tournament secured her leadership. In the updated rankings, she surpassed China’s Zhu Jiner and India’s Vaishali Rameshbabu.

Uzbek grandmaster Nodirbek Abdusattorov maintains the lead in the FIDE Circuit 2026–2027, followed by compatriot Javokhir Sindarov and American Fabiano Caruana.

The FIDE Circuit is a key qualification route for Candidates Tournaments, where top players earn the chance to compete for the World Championship match.

To note, Bibisara Assaubayeva ranks among the top 7 of the global women’s chess elite.
